  2. If you installed it — respond

    Remove capmonsterclouudclient from your project and lockfile, then assume any secrets accessible to the build or runtime were exposed: rotate API keys, tokens, and credentials, and audit for unexpected outbound activity or persistence.

  3. Did it already run?

    If capmonsterclouudclient was ever installed, its post-install/runtime payload may have already executed.
